History and Growth:
Internet poker appeared inside late 1990s as a result of breakthroughs in technology and the net. The very first internet poker space, globe Poker, was released in 1998, attracting a small but passionate community. But was at early 2000s that internet poker experienced exponential development, mostly due to the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.

Features of Internet Poker:
On-line poker provides a few benefits over standard br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ises. Firstly, it offers a broader array of online game choices, including different poker variations and stakes, providing to your preferences and spending plans of all types of players. Additionally, internet poker spaces tend to be available 24/7, getting rid of the limitations of actual casino operating hours. Also, on line platforms often provide attractive incentives, respect programs, as well as the power to play multiple tables simultaneously, boosting the entire gaming knowledge.

Financial and Personal Influence:
The growth of online poker has received a significant financial impact globally. Online poker platforms create significant revenue through rake charges, tournament entry costs, and advertising. This income has led to task creation and assets in gaming industry. More over, internet poker has contributed to a rise in income tax income for governing bodies in which its managed, encouraging general public services.
From a personal point of view, online poker features fostered a global poker community, bridging geographical barriers. People from diverse backgrounds and locations can connect and contend, fostering a sense of camaraderie. On-line poker in addition has played an important role to promote the game's popularity and attracting brand new players, causing the development for the poker industry in general.
